Transaction 65f737b68afd571204e245920cc4052245c1f29cbd8eaa265aa3a89706043353
1 Input
1 Output
-
65f737b68afd571204e245920cc4052245c1f29cbd8eaa265aa3a89706043353:0
- value
- 287312
- script pubkey
- OP_0 OP_PUSHBYTES_20 183a6dfa5a61bd57f800e5d64663327f17d0f03d
- address
- bc1qrqaxm7j6vx7407qquhtyvcej0utapupawy7fe8